Incorporate Tomatoes and Broth
Stir in the canned diced tomatoes (with their juices) and the vegetable broth. Bring the mixture to a simmer and let it cook for about 15-20 minutes.
- 4
Blend the Base
Using an immersion blender, puree the soup until smooth. Alternatively, carefully transfer the soup to a blender in batches and blend until smooth.
- 5
Add Cream and Seasonings
Return the soup to the pot if using a blender. Stir in the heavy cream, red pepper flakes, salt, and black pepper. Adjust seasoning to taste and let it simmer for another 5 minutes.
